The Complete Beginner-to-Expert Companion for Understanding Beetle Behavior, Responsible Care, Ethical Keeping, and Long-Term Success in Captivity

Beetle keeping can be incredibly rewarding-but only when it's done with the right expectations and the right care system. Many beetles are tough, quiet, and low-maintenance on the surface, yet they can decline quickly when their enclosure is too dry, too wet, poorly ventilated, or built with the wrong substrate. This guide is designed to help you avoid the hidden mistakes that cause sudden losses, failed molts, weak larvae, or stressed adults-and replace confusion with a clear, responsible plan that works from beginner level to advanced keeping.

This book teaches you how beetles actually live: how they feed, burrow, climb, rest, molt, and respond to temperature, humidity, light, and disturbance. You'll learn how to set up an enclosure that matches natural behavior instead of forcing survival in an "okay-looking" habitat. You'll also understand the key differences between adult care and larval care-because long-term success in beetle keeping often depends more on raising larvae correctly than simply keeping adults alive.

Ethical keeping is a major focus too. Beetles are living animals with real welfare needs, not decorations. This guide covers responsible sourcing, safe housing practices, and the practical limits of captivity-so you keep beetles in a way that protects both the animals and the environment.
